Newham is a borough of variety- from the old Dockland areas of Canning Town, to the busy multi-cultural markets and shops of Green Street. In Newham you are spoilt for choice when it comes to experiencing culture, with markets selling all variety of asian, afro-carribean and eastern-european food.
With places of interest such as the Excel Centre, the old Docklands, London City airport, great parks, Newham has a unique identity. Newham has the proud status of being both the youngest borough in London, and the most ethinically diverse - over 100 different languages are spoken here.
In 2012 Newham will host %60 of the Olympic games, and become a focus point for London.
Famous people who have come from Newham include Perry Fenwick (Billy from EastEnders), Actor Danny Dyer, poet Benjamin Zephaniah and grime artist Kano.
